A roundabout is a refinement of a street pattern called the traffic circle or rotary. Both traffic circles and roundabouts are replacements for a traditional intersection and force traffic to move in a circular pattern, while allowing drivers to make a turn onto another street or continue on the same street from which they entered the intersection. Traffic circles have been in use since at least the early 20th century, while roundabouts were developed in the 1960s to overcome some of the problems with traffic circles. Roundabouts have been shown to reduce traffic speeds and accidents as compared to traditional intersections and tend to become popular once people become accustomed to them.

History

The first traffic circle in the United States was constructed in New York City in 1905. Located at the southwest edge of Central Park in Manhattan and designed by William Phelps Eno, it features a large monument to Christopher Columbus in the center of the circle and hence is called Columbus Circle. Many similar, large-scale circles (often with a diameter of more than 300 feet) were constructed in other U.S. and European cities, but they proved to have several problems that made them fall out of favor by the 1950s. In these early traffic circles, entering vehicles had the right of way, and this encouraged people to drive at high speeds (often above 30 mph) in the circle, leading to frequent high-speed collisions. In addition, the circles tended to become congested, so that they sometimes impeded the flow of traffic rather than facilitating it.

In the United Kingdom (UK), a rules change in 1966 that gave priority to vehicles already in the circle acted to reduce recurrence of both of these problems—requiring vehicles entering the traffic circle to yield to those already in it discouraged high-speed entry and reduced the number of crashes, and also helped reduce congestion within the circle by forcing vehicles to wait for gaps in traffic before they could enter. At about the same time, traffic engineers began designing smaller traffic circles, called roundabouts, that also required entering and circulating vehicles to travel more slowly. These improvements in safety made the roundabout a popular intersection design adopted all over the world, although the United States is a fairly late adopter of this design.

Design

Although each roundabout should be designed to meet the needs of a specific situation, taking into account factors such as the volume of traffic expected, the size of vehicles expected to use the roundabout (for example, buses, semi-trailers) and the amount of space available, there are certain commonalities to each roundabout. A typical roundabout replaces an intersection, so multiple roads will approach the roundabout. Around the point where the roads would otherwise intersect, there is a large circular traffic island, often landscaped to alert drivers to the existence of the roundabout. Surrounding this island is a circular roadway; traffic moves in a counterclockwise direction in right-drive countries like the United States, and in a clockwise direction in left-drive regions like the UK.

Each of the roads will have a splitter island (separator island) or median dividing traffic into entry and exit lanes and alerting drivers to the existence of the roundabout. Exit lanes are typically wider than entry lanes to minimize congestion from cars slowing to exit, although this must be balanced against the need for pedestrian access and safety. If truck use is anticipated, the central island usually includes a traversable truck apron, a wide, sloped and slightly raised (for example, 2 to 3 inches off the ground) ring around the island to give trucks additional road space, while being sufficiently elevated to discourage cars from using it.
